In maths, we investigated the number of edges and vertices on 3D shapes by making them from straws and playdough. The straws were the edges and the playdough the vertices. Some of the shapes made ideal hats! Click for more photos!

Blackbird Class have been studying the paintings of Giuseppe Arcimboldo who creates faces from paintings of fruits and vegetables. After some work on colour mixing, they painted fruits and vegetables, then worked in pairs to create the faces. Click to see more!

 

In science, we have been using elastic bands and card to investigate how our muscles contract and relax.
